This entire article is in essence, all about the Academy Awards. Who was in contention for each award, who won which award, and some comments regarding most of the winners. There also were some comments at the beginning, regarding the opinions of movie-goers and critics, on the award winners as well.

Really, this article is solely for the purpose of showing how good of a movie is, or at least to the general population. Braveheart was nominated for ten awards and won five awards. The fact that it took home five Academy Awards is significant, especially considering that  two of the awards were major awards; best picture and best director.
